Critical Server Vulnerability: SiYuan's renderSprig Exploit

Understanding CVE-2026-32704: A Major Threat to Server Security

The recent discovery of CVE-2026-32704 has raised alarm among system administrators and hosting providers. This vulnerability affects SiYuan's renderSprig functionality, allowing unauthorized access to workspace databases. As servers are increasingly targeted for data breaches, understanding this flaw is crucial for any responsible server operator.

What is CVE-2026-32704?

This vulnerability manifests due to a missing admin check in the SiYuan system prior to version 3.6.1. Specifically, the endpoint POST /api/template/renderSprig fails to enforce sufficient authentication, enabling any authenticated user to execute SQL queries. This flaw could allow attackers to extract sensitive data, including notes and metadata.

Why This Matters for Server Admins

For system administrators and hosting providers, this vulnerability poses a significant risk. Attackers could exploit this weakness to perform data exfiltration, compromising the integrity and confidentiality of stored information. Particularly in a world where data breaches can lead to severe financial and reputational damage, addressing such vulnerabilities becomes an immediate priority.

Mitigation Steps to Enhance Server Security

1. Update Software

The first step every server admin should take is to update SiYuan to version 3.6.1 or above. This update includes a patch for the COVID vulnerability, closing the loophole for potential attacks.

2. Implement a Web Application Firewall

A Web Application Firewall (WAF) can protect your servers from multiple attack vectors. By configuring a WAF, you can add an additional layer of security that filters out malicious requests before they reach your application.

3. Monitor Server Logs

Keep track of access logs for unusual activities. Continuous monitoring helps in early detection of potential breaches and brute-force attacks.

4. Educate Your Team

Training your team about cybersecurity best practices can prevent human errors that may lead to security lapses. Regular refreshers on maintaining server security should be a routine practice.


In conclusion, addressing vulnerabilities like CVE-2026-32704 is critical for maintaining server security. Protect your infrastructure with proactive measures.

trial
If you have no more queries, 
take the next step and sign up!
Don’t worry, the installation process is quick and straightforward!
AICPA SOC BitNinja Server Security
Privacy Shield BitNinja Server Security
GDPR BitNinja Server Security
CCPA BitNinja Server Security
2025 BitNinja. All Rights reserved.
Hexa BitNinja Server SecurityHexa BitNinja Server Security
magnifiercross
BitNinja Security
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.